Abstract
Assessment of the photovoltaic generation potential on rooftops residential homes is performed by the calculation of the available areas for the installation of solar panels. However, socioeconomic factors could limit this installation for some people. Thus, this paper presents a methodology to estimate the photovoltaic potential using installation rates subject to the socioeconomic characteristics. The installation rates represent the preferences of the inhabitants to install this energy source and are calculated using global and local empirical Bayesian estimators. The result of the proposed methodology is a thematic map that allows the visualization of the spatial distribution of installation rates to identify regions with higher preference values, consequently, location of the greater photovoltaic electricity generation potential.
